21xrx.com
2024-12-22 21:23:02 Sunday
登录
文章检索 我的文章 写文章
如何在C++中给char类型变量赋值?
2023-07-11 18:07:13 深夜i     --     --
C++ char类型 赋值

在C++中,char类型变量用于表示字符。我们可以通过多种方式给char类型变量赋值。下面介绍几种常用的方法。

1. 直接赋值

最简单的方式就是直接将字符赋值给char类型变量。例如:


char letter = 'A';

在这个例子中,我们将字符'A'赋值给char类型变量letter。

2. 使用ASCII码赋值

ASCII码是一种字符编码,每个字符都有对应的数字表示。可以通过将数字赋值给char类型变量来表示对应的字符。例如:


char letter = 65;

在这个例子中,我们希望将字符'A'赋值给char类型变量letter。由于'A'的ASCII码是65,所以我们将65赋值给letter,就实现了我们的目标。

3. 通过字符串赋值

我们可以使用字符串给char类型变量赋值,但这种方式只能赋一个字符。例如:


char letter = "A";

这个例子是错误的,因为双引号中的字符串包含两个字符,而char类型变量只能包含一个字符。正确的写法是:


char letter = "A"[0];

在这个例子中,我们使用字符串"A"来给char类型变量赋值,但是我们只取了字符串中的第一个字符,并将其赋值给letter。

以上是几种常用的方法,你可以根据具体需求选择方法,给char类型变量赋值。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复